The overview below groups typical Exit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Winter Garden, FL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ost to install an exit window typically ranges from $1,200 to $3,000, depending on window size and complexity. Larger or custom-sized windows tend to be more expensive. Local pros can provide precise estimates based on specific project details.
Material Expenses - Material costs for exit windows can vary from $300 to $800 per window, influenced by the type of window chosen, such as egress or standard models. Premium materials or specialized features may increase the overall expense. Contact local providers for options suited to specific needs.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may include permits, which can range from $50 to $200, and disposal fees that typically amount to $100 to $300. These costs depend on local regulations and the scope of the installation. Service providers can clarify potential additional expenses.
Labor Costs - Labor fees for installing exit windows generally fall between $700 and $1,500, varying with project complexity and local labor rates. More intricate installations or older structures may require additional work, influencing total costs. Local contractors can offer tailored quotes based on project specifics.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ing an exit window? Exit windows provide emergency egress options and can enhance safety and accessibility in a basement or lower-level room.
What types of windows are suitable for exit window installation? Typically, egress windows include casement, sliding, or double-hung styles that meet size and opening requirements for safety.
Is a building permit required for installing an exit window? Permit requirements vary by location; it is recommended to check with local authorities or consult with installation professionals about regulations in Winter Garden, FL.
How long does an exit window installation usually take? The installation duration depends on the scope of work and existing structure, with most projects completing within one to two days.
What should be considered when choosing an exit window? Factors include window size, egress specifications, material durability, and compatibility with the building’s design.
